Also to know is, how many ridings are in Saskatchewan?
The province of Saskatchewan currently has 14 electoral districts represented in the House of Commons of Canada. This category is intended only for currently existing ridings.
Similarly, how many ridings are in Alberta? Alberta provincial electoral districts. Alberta provincial electoral districts are currently single member ridings that each elect one member to the Legislative Assembly of Alberta. There are 87 districts fixed in law in Alberta.

How are seats determined in Canada?
Seats are distributed among the provinces in proportion to population, as determined by each decennial census, subject to the following exceptions made by the constitution. The population of the province is then divided by the electoral quotient to equal the base provincial-seat allocation.How many federal ridings are in Atlantic Canada?

How many seats are in Alberta?
The Alberta legislature meets in the Alberta Legislature Building in the provincial capital, Edmonton. The Legislative Assembly consists of 87 members, elected first past the post from single-member electoral districts.How many provincial seats are in Alberta?
Alberta provincial electoral districts. Alberta provincial electoral districts are currently single member ridings that each elect one member to the Legislative Assembly of Alberta. There are 87 districts fixed in law in Alberta.How many seats does the official opposition hold in Alberta?
The NDP with 24 seats formed the opposition in the Alberta legislature.How many MLAs are in Alberta?
